Serve your wine at the right temperature to get the best flavor from each glassful. Red wines are best when served at around 60 degrees for maximum taste. You should serve your red wine being at 58 degrees and let it warm in the glass. White wines are best served at a colder temperature of about 47 degrees or so. Serving a white wine too warm dulls the flavor.

Not every white wines should be chilled when served. Different types of white wines have unique textures and weights, each one is going to taste better at different temperatures.While sauvignon blanc is best served chilled, pinot gris and chardonnay taste better when they are a bit warmer.

Champagne is not only for weddings. Champagne is usually just used for special occasions and New Years Eve. Champagne accompanies many different foods. The light flavor and acid with the bubbles are palate cleansing. Champagne is a great companion to salty foods and snacks.

Do not drink wine until it has breathed a bit. A carafe, decanter, or a large glass will work. Pour the wine in slowly. Have the wine sit in the open air for ten minutes. Sample it, and then compare that to wine straight from a bottle. You’ll notice a huge change.

Use a wine cooler to store wines instead of placing them in a kitchen refrigerator. A refrigerator gets opened too often, and that makes its temperature unstable. Also, your wine may get too cold, which can deteriorate the flavor.
